Atmega644 DIP-40 part broken

Hello everyone, I have a problem with the Atmega644 DIP-40 part, which I believe, is a part of Fritzing’s core part library. If I place the part on the breadboard, then the contact area of pin 1 (PB0) seems to cover the whole IC, which makes it impossible to more the IC around:

Also, it also seems that some other pins (7, 10, 27, 31, 39) are broken: if I place the IC on a breadboard, these pins are connected to the board’s rails, but I cannot attach a wire directly to these pins.

I am a total newbie to fritzing, so I would really appreciate if someone with experience in fritzing part design could have a look at this part. Thanks in advance.

Yep, the core part is both old format (not necessarily a problem) and broken. So I updated it to current standards and fixed the problems, so use this part instead of the one in core.
